Maximizing Your Website Traffic for Passive Income

maximizing website traffic for passive income
Share on facebook
Share on twitter
Share on linkedin
Share on pinterest
Share on reddit
Share on whatsapp
Share on tumblr
Share on stumbleupon

Are you struggling to attract visitors and generate passive income from your website? You are not alone. Many website owners face the challenge of low traffic and earnings.

In this blog, we will explore actionable strategies tailored to bloggers, small businesses, and online entrepreneurs. Our goal is to help you boost your website’s traffic and revenue.

Driving traffic to your website involves a mix of targeted tactics designed to attract and engage your ideal audience.

We’ll go into effective methods that align with your niche and business objectives.

From optimizing your content for search engines to leveraging social media platforms and email marketing, we’ll cover proven techniques to attract more visitors and convert them into loyal customers.

Whether you are looking to monetize your blog, promote your products or services, or grow your online presence, our expert advice will guide you towards maximizing your website traffic for passive income. Get ready to elevate your website’s performance and achieve your goals with actionable insights and strategies.

Ways to Maximizing Your Website Traffic for Passive Income

Ways to Maximizing Your Website Traffic for Passive Income


To maximize your website traffic for passive income through SEO, here are actionable strategies and proven techniques:

#1. Keyword Research: Use tools like Google Keyword Planner or SEMrush to find relevant keywords in your niche. Target long-tail keywords (specific phrases) with moderate search volume and low competition.

#2. On-Page SEO: Optimize your website’s meta titles, descriptions, headings, and content with targeted keywords. Ensure your website loads quickly, is mobile-friendly, and has a clear site structure for better user experience.

#3. Quality Content: Create high-quality, informative, and engaging content that resonates with your target audience. Regularly update your content and incorporate keywords naturally to attract search engine traffic.

#4. Backlink Building: Earn backlinks from reputable and relevant websites in your niche. Guest posting, collaborations, and participating in industry forums or communities can help build authority and increase referral traffic.

#5. Optimize for Local SEO: If your business targets local customers, optimize your website for local search by including location-based keywords, creating a Google My Business profile, and getting listed in local directories.

#6. Use Schema Markup: Implement schema markup to provide search engines with structured data about your content. This can enhance your website’s visibility in search results and attract more targeted traffic.

#7. Monitor Analytics: Regularly analyze your website traffic using tools like Google Analytics. Identify top-performing pages, user behavior, and traffic sources to optimize your SEO strategies further.

#8. Social Media Promotion: Share your content on social media platforms to increase visibility and drive traffic to your website. Encourage social sharing and engagement to attract a wider audience.

#9. Optimize for Voice Search: With the rise of voice assistants, optimize your content for voice search queries by including conversational keywords and answering common questions related to your niche.

When you follow these SEO strategies consistently and adapting to changes in search algorithms, you can attract more visitors to your website and convert them into loyal customers, ultimately boosting your passive income opportunities.


To maximize your website traffic for passive income through content marketing, here is how to go about it:

#1. Create High-Quality Content: Produce valuable, informative, and engaging content that resonates with your target audience. Use niche-related keywords and optimize content for search engines (SEO).

#2. Content Promotion: Share your content across social media platforms, email newsletters, and relevant online communities. Collaborate with influencers or other bloggers for cross-promotion.

#3. Optimize Website for Conversions: Make it easy for visitors to take action, such as signing up for newsletters, downloading free resources, or making purchases. Use clear calls-to-action (CTAs) and optimize landing pages.

#4. Guest Blogging: Write guest posts for reputable websites in your niche to reach a broader audience and gain backlinks, which can improve your website’s SEO and traffic.

#5. Content Upgrades: Offer additional valuable content (ebooks, guides, templates) as incentives for visitors to subscribe to your email list, increasing your audience and potential for conversions.

#6. Engage with Your Audience: Respond to comments, messages, and emails promptly. Encourage discussions and feedback to build a loyal community around your content.

#7. Optimize for Mobile: Ensure your website is mobile-friendly to cater to users accessing content from smartphones and tablets, improving user experience and retention.

#8. Monitor Analytics: Regularly analyze website traffic, user behavior, and conversion metrics. Use insights to refine your content strategy, identify popular topics, and optimize for better results.

By implementing these strategies consistently and adapting to the evolving needs of your audience, you can attract more visitors to your website and convert them into loyal customers, thereby increasing your passive income through content marketing.



To maximize your website traffic for passive income using social media marketing, here is how to:

#1. Create Engaging Content: Post high-quality content related to your niche regularly on social media platforms. Use eye-catching visuals, compelling headlines, and relevant hashtags to attract attention.

#2. Optimize Profiles: Optimize your social media profiles with a clear bio, profile picture, and website link. Ensure consistency in branding across all platforms to build trust and recognition.

#3. Use Paid Advertising: Utilize social media advertising to target specific demographics and promote your website content. Experiment with different ad formats like sponsored posts, carousel ads, or video ads to see what resonates best with your audience.

#4. Engage with Followers: Actively engage with your followers by responding to comments, messages, and mentions. Encourage conversations, ask questions, and seek feedback to build relationships and loyalty.

#5. Collaborate with Influencers: Partner with influencers in your niche to reach a wider audience. Collaborate on content, promotions, or giveaways to leverage their following and attract new visitors to your website.

#6. Share User-Generated Content: Encourage your audience to create and share content related to your brand. User-generated content adds authenticity and credibility, attracting more visitors who trust recommendations from fellow users.

#7. Run Contests or Giveaways: Organize contests or giveaways on social media to incentivize engagement and attract new followers. Use compelling prizes related to your niche to attract relevant participants.

#8. Use Analytics: Monitor social media analytics to track the performance of your posts, ads, and overall engagement. Identify trends, insights, and areas for improvement to refine your social media marketing strategy over time.

Follow these techniques and consistently optimize your social media marketing efforts, you can attract more visitors to your website and convert them into loyal customers, ultimately maximizing your passive income potential.


Maximizing your website traffic for passive income through email marketing involves several actionable strategies and proven techniques to attract more visitors and convert them into loyal customers.

#1. Build an Engaged Email List: Start by creating valuable lead magnets related to your niche, such as ebooks, checklists, or exclusive content. Use opt-in forms strategically on your website to capture email addresses and build an engaged subscriber base.

#2. Segment Your Email List: Divide your email list into segments based on interests, behavior, or demographics. This allows you to send targeted and personalized content to each segment, increasing engagement and conversions.

#3. Create Compelling Email Content: Craft compelling and relevant email content that provides value to your subscribers. Use catchy subject lines, clear calls-to-action (CTAs), and visually appealing designs to grab attention and encourage clicks.

#4. Automate Email Campaigns: Utilize email marketing automation tools to schedule and automate email campaigns. Set up welcome sequences, nurture sequences, and follow-up sequences to maintain consistent communication with your subscribers and guide them through the customer journey.

#5. Offer Exclusive Promotions: Use email marketing to offer exclusive promotions, discounts, or bonuses to your subscribers. Make them feel special and incentivize them to take action, such as making a purchase or signing up for a premium service.

#6. Personalize Communication: Personalize your email communication by addressing subscribers by their names, sending personalized recommendations based on their past interactions or preferences, and using dynamic content to tailor messages to individual interests.

#7. Monitor and Optimize Performance: Regularly monitor the performance of your email campaigns, including open rates, click-through rates, conversion rates, and revenue generated. Use data-driven insights to optimize your email marketing strategy and improve results over time.

Follow these strategies effectively, you can maximize your website traffic for passive income through email marketing, attracting more visitors, and converting them into loyal customers who engage with your content and offerings.


To maximize your website traffic for passive income using paid advertising, you can follow these actionable strategies:

#1. Keyword Targeting: Use relevant keywords in your ad campaigns to target specific audiences interested in your niche. Conduct keyword research to identify high-converting keywords.

#2. Ad Placement Optimization: Test different ad placements such as search ads, display ads, and social media ads to determine which platforms and placements work best for reaching your target audience.

#3. Compelling Ad Copy: Write compelling ad copy that highlights the benefits of your products or services. Use persuasive language and calls-to-action (CTAs) to encourage clicks and conversions.

#4. Landing Page Optimization: Create optimized landing pages that align with your ad campaigns. Ensure a clear and compelling value proposition, easy navigation, and a strong CTA to convert visitors into customers.

#5. Conversion Tracking: Implement conversion tracking tools like Google Analytics to measure the effectiveness of your paid advertising campaigns. Analyze data regularly to identify areas for improvement and optimize campaign performance.

#6. Remarketing Campaigns: Use remarketing campaigns to target visitors who have previously interacted with your website but did not make a purchase. This helps in re-engaging potential customers and increasing conversion rates.

#7. A/B Testing: Conduct A/B testing for your ad creatives, landing pages, and CTAs to identify which elements perform better. Optimize based on test results to improve ad performance and ROI.

With these proven techniques, you can attract more visitors through paid advertising and convert them into loyal customers, thereby maximizing your website traffic for passive income.


To maximize your website traffic for passive income using optimized landing pages, here is how to go about it:

#1. Keyword Optimization: Use relevant keywords in your landing page copy, headings, and meta tags to improve visibility and attract organic traffic from search engines.

#2. Compelling Headlines: Craft attention-grabbing headlines that clearly communicate the value proposition of your offering to entice visitors to explore further.

#3. Clear Call-to-Action (CTA): Include a prominent and compelling CTA button that directs visitors to take the desired action, whether it’s signing up for a newsletter, making a purchase, or downloading a resource.

#4. Mobile Optimization: Ensure your landing pages are mobile-friendly and responsive, as an increasing number of users access websites from mobile devices.

#5. Visual Appeal: Use high-quality images, videos, and graphics that resonate with your target audience and enhance the overall visual appeal of your landing pages.

#6. A/B Testing: Conduct A/B tests on different elements of your landing pages, such as headlines, CTAs, colors, and layouts, to identify what resonates best with your audience and improves conversion rates.

#7. Social Proof: Incorporate social proof elements such as customer testimonials, reviews, ratings, and case studies to build trust and credibility, encouraging visitors to take action.

#8. Offer Incentives: Provide incentives such as discounts, free trials, exclusive content, or downloadable resources to incentivize visitors to engage with your landing pages and convert into customers.

#9. Optimize Load Times: Ensure fast loading times for your landing pages by optimizing images, using caching techniques, and minimizing unnecessary scripts or plugins to improve user experience and reduce bounce rates.

#10. Analytics and Tracking: Use analytics tools like Google Analytics to track and analyze visitor behavior, traffic sources, conversion rates, and other key metrics. Use this data to make data-driven decisions and continuously optimize your landing pages for better performance.

By following these strategies and continuously optimizing your landing pages based on data and user feedback, you can attract more visitors, improve conversion rates, and convert them into loyal customers, ultimately maximizing your website traffic for passive income.


To maximize your website traffic for passive income using Conversion Rate Optimization (CRO), you can implement several actionable strategies:

#1. Optimize Landing Pages: Ensure that your landing pages are well-designed, user-friendly, and optimized for conversions. Use clear calls-to-action (CTAs), compelling headlines, and relevant visuals to engage visitors and guide them towards desired actions.

#2. A/B Testing: Conduct A/B testing on different elements of your website, such as headlines, CTAs, forms, and layouts, to identify what resonates best with your audience and improves conversion rates.

#3. Improve Page Load Speed: A fast-loading website enhances user experience and reduces bounce rates. Optimize images, use caching, and choose a reliable hosting provider to improve page load speed.

#4. Mobile Optimization: With a growing number of users accessing websites on mobile devices, ensure that your website is fully optimized for mobile responsiveness. This improves user experience and increases the likelihood of conversions.

#5. Create Compelling Content: Produce high-quality, relevant content that addresses the needs and interests of your target audience. Use SEO best practices to attract organic traffic and optimize content for conversions.

#6. Implement Exit-Intent Popups: Use exit-intent popups to capture visitors who are about to leave your website. Offer incentives such as discounts, free resources, or newsletters to encourage them to stay or take action.

#7. Personalization: Leverage data and analytics to personalize user experiences. Show relevant content, product recommendations, or offers based on user behavior and preferences to increase engagement and conversions.

#8. Utilize Social Proof: Display testimonials, reviews, case studies, and social media endorsements to build trust and credibility with your audience. Social proof can influence visitors to take desired actions.

#9. Optimize Conversion Funnels: Analyze your conversion funnels to identify potential bottlenecks or drop-off points. Streamline the process, remove unnecessary steps, and provide clear guidance to improve conversion rates.

You can attract more visitors to your website and convert them into loyal customers, ultimately maximizing your passive income opportunities through Conversion Rate Optimization (CRO).


To maximize your website traffic for passive income through affiliate marketing, here is how to do it:

#1. Choose Relevant Affiliate Programs: Select affiliate programs that align with your niche and audience interests. Promoting products or services relevant to your content increases the likelihood of conversions.

#2. Create Compelling Content: Develop high-quality, informative content that resonates with your audience. Use keywords related to affiliate products to attract organic traffic from search engines.

#3.  Incorporate Affiliate Links Naturally: Integrate affiliate links seamlessly within your content. Avoid spammy or excessive promotion; instead, focus on providing value and solving problems for your audience.

#4. Utilize Visuals and Multimedia: Incorporate eye-catching visuals, videos, and infographics to enhance engagement and convey product benefits effectively.

#5. Offer Incentives and Discounts: Provide exclusive discounts or bonuses to incentivize visitors to click on affiliate links and make purchases. Highlight these offers prominently on your website.

#6. Build an Email List: Capture visitor emails through opt-in forms and lead magnets. Nurture your email list with valuable content and relevant affiliate offers to drive conversions.

#7. Optimize Conversion Paths: Analyze user behavior using tools like Google Analytics. Optimize your website’s navigation and conversion paths to streamline the journey from visitor to customer.

#8. Engage with Your Audience: Foster a sense of community by responding to comments, hosting webinars or live Q&A sessions, and encouraging social media interactions. Engaged visitors are more likely to trust your recommendations.

#9. Test and Iterate: Continuously test different affiliate marketing strategies, tracking performance metrics like click-through rates and conversion rates. Use data-driven insights to refine your approach and improve results over time.

By implementing these strategies, you can attract more visitors to your website, convert them into loyal customers, and generate passive income through affiliate marketing effectively within your niche.


To maximize your website traffic for passive income through display ads, here is how to do it:

#1. Optimize Ad Placement: Place ads strategically where they are highly visible but not intrusive, such as above the fold or within content.

#2. Use Responsive Ad Units: Ensure your ad units are responsive to different devices and screen sizes for better user experience and higher click-through rates.

#3. Focus on Relevant Ads: Display ads that are relevant to your niche and audience to increase engagement and ad relevance.

#4. Monitor Performance: Regularly monitor ad performance using analytics tools. Adjust ad placement, sizes, and types based on data to maximize revenue.

#5. Optimize Page Load Speed: Faster-loading pages improve user experience and ad viewability, leading to higher ad impressions and clicks.

#6. Utilize Ad Networks: Join reputable ad networks like Google AdSense or to access a wide range of advertisers and maximize ad revenue.

#7. Experiment with Ad Formats: Test different ad formats like text, image, or video ads to see which ones perform best with your audience.

#8. Create Quality Content: Publish high-quality, valuable content that attracts and retains visitors, increasing the potential for ad clicks and conversions.

#9. Promote Your Content: Use social media, email newsletters, and SEO techniques to promote your content and drive more traffic to your website.

#10. Engage Your Audience: Encourage interaction through comments, forums, or social media platforms to build a loyal and engaged audience that returns to your site.

By implementing these strategies, you can effectively monetize your website traffic with display ads, attract more visitors, and convert them into loyal customers, ultimately increasing your passive income opportunities.


To maximize website traffic for passive income through offering premium content or memberships, here are actionable strategies and proven techniques:

#1. Create Compelling Content: Develop high-quality content that provides unique value to your target audience. Use niche-specific keywords and topics to attract visitors interested in your premium offerings.

#2. Offer a Free Preview: Provide a sneak peek or a free trial of your premium content or membership features. This allows visitors to experience the value before committing to a paid subscription.

#3. Build an Email List: Capture visitor emails by offering a lead magnet related to your premium content. Use email marketing to nurture leads, share valuable insights, and promote your premium offerings.

#4. Highlight Benefits and Exclusivity: Clearly communicate the benefits and exclusivity of your premium content or memberships. Showcase testimonials, case studies, or success stories to demonstrate the value proposition.

#5. Create Limited-Time Offers: Use scarcity and urgency tactics by offering limited-time discounts, bonuses, or promotions for new members. This encourages visitors to take immediate action and join your premium program.

#6. Engage with Your Community: Foster a sense of belonging and engagement among your members. Encourage discussions, host webinars or Q&A sessions, and provide personalized support to enhance the member experience.

#7. Optimize for Mobile and User Experience: Ensure your website is mobile-friendly and provides a seamless user experience. Easy navigation, fast loading times, and intuitive design contribute to higher visitor retention and conversion rates.

#8. Leverage Social Proof: Display social proof elements such as customer reviews, ratings, or user-generated content to build trust and credibility. Positive feedback from existing members can attract new visitors and convert them into paying customers.

By implementing these strategies, you can attract more visitors to your website, convert them into loyal customers through premium content or memberships, and generate sustainable passive income over time.


Maximizing your website traffic for passive income is a strategic endeavor that involves leveraging various techniques effectively. By focusing on Search Engine Optimization (SEO), Content Marketing, Social Media Marketing, Email Marketing, Paid Advertising, Optimized Landing Pages, Conversion Rate Optimization (CRO), Affiliate Marketing, Display Ads, and Premium Content or Memberships, you can create a robust revenue stream from your online presence.

These strategies work synergistically to attract and engage your target audience, drive conversions, and generate consistent passive income. By continuously refining your approach and staying attuned to your audience’s preferences, you can build a sustainable and profitable online business.

Terhemba Ucha

Terhemba Ucha

Terhemba has over 11 years of digital marketing and specifically focuses on paid advertising on social media and search engines. He loves tech and kin in learning and sharing his knowledge with others. He consults on digital marketing and growth hacking.

Leave a Reply